Передача аргументов в блок Drupal

Когда мы используем блоки и нам необходимо получить аргумент с адресной строки, то метод вызова arg[0] и т.д., который работает в ноде, тут не подходит.

Для того, что бы получить определенную часть пути, необходимо прописать такой код:

$path = $_GET['q']; $path = explode('/', $path); return $path[1];

Этот код вернет id ноды из адреса node/1.

Аргумент в блок

Для получения id термина таксономии нужно изменить код так:

$path = $_GET['q']; $path = explode('/', $path); return $path[2];

Аргумент в блок

Ключевые слова: 

Вас также может заинтересовать

Добавить комментарий

CAPTCHA
Для того, что б подтвердить что Вы человек, заполните, пожалуйста, форму проверки
Image CAPTCHA
Введите символы, которые изображены на картинке.